Market Dynamics and Consumer Expectations
The global frozen fruit market has shown impressive growth, with forecasts indicating a compound annual growth rate (CAGR) of approximately 5.2% between 2021 and 2028 (source: MarketWatch, 2023). Consumers are more health-conscious than ever, prioritising natural and minimally processed foods. Additionally, a burgeoning interest in plant-based diets and superfoods has amplified demand for frozen berries, tropical fruits, and innovative blends.
This trend underscores a key industry challenge: ensuring fruit is frozen at peak ripeness without compromising quality or environmental considerations. Companies are turning towards more transparent, sustainable supply chains to meet these expectations.
The Role of Sustainable Supply Chains
Sustainability in the frozen fruit industry is multi-faceted, encompassing responsible harvesting, fair labour practices, and ecological preservation. Innovators are adopting integrated supply chain models that leverage traceability technologies—blockchain, IoT sensors, and AI—to monitor cultivation and processing from farm to freezer.
Efforts such as certification programs (FairTrade, Rainforest Alliance) help consumers identify ethically sourced products. Additionally, initiatives to reduce carbon footprints—like optimizing logistics routes or investing in renewable energy-powered processing plants—are gaining traction.

Introducing New Technologies and Practices
Advanced freezing technologies, such as individually quick-frozen (IQF) systems, are pivotal in maintaining fruit integrity and extending shelf life. Simultaneously, embracing regenerative farming not only boosts yields but also mitigates climate impacts and supports biodiversity.
The industry’s careful balance of technological innovation and ecological stewardship positions it to meet the dual demands of consumer health and environmental sustainability.
